Our Mission

The Innovation Translation Council advises School leadership on strategies to translate innovative research from the School into impactful deliverables, including but not limited to commercializable products. The Council is responsible for monitoring the innovation and commercialization process and outputs at the School and its peers. The Council also identifies policies, procedures, educational activities, and investments to enhance faculty navigation of the commercialization process, and works with colleagues (such as Johns Hopkins Technology Ventures, Office of External Affairs, and the Health Advisory Board) to enhance innovation translation.

Event

Innovation Translation Council Launch

Presented by research@BSPH, the launch of the newly formed Innovation Translation Council featured a keynote speech from Dr. Phillip A. Sharp, whose 1977 discovery of RNA splicing set the foundation for today’s biomedical industry. He spoke on his experience founding Biogen, a global biotechnology company that focuses on developing treatments and medicines for neurological and chronic diseases.
